Ripple co-founder Jed McCaleb has resumed selling XRP with a latest sale of 28.6 million tokens from his "tacostand" wallet. In brief
Former Ripple CTO Jed McCaleb has resumed selling his XRP stash.
On January 18, he sold 28.6 Million XRP worth $8.78 million.
Last time McCaleb cashed out was 25 days ago.
Jed McCaleb, co-founder of Ripple Labs, sold 28.6 million XRP ($8.78 million) on Monday, marking his first sale in 25 days. The news was shared by crypto researcher Leonidas Hadjiloizou. Source (https://decrypt.co/54575/after-25-day-pause-jed-mccaleb-sells-28-6-million-xrp)
